Jerome Seinfeld is
an American comedian, actor and writer. He is often described as an
observational comedian. He is best known for playing a semi-fictional version
of himself in the situation comedy, Seinfeld, (1989-1998), which he co-created,
helped write and, in the show's final two seasons, executive produced. He also
starred as "Barry B. Benson" in the film Bee Movie, his first major
foray back into the media since the finale of Seinfeld.
In February 2009, it
was announced that Jerry Seinfeld will be participating in a reality TV series
tentatively called Marriage Ref on NBC. Jerry is rumored to work behind the
scenes, mainly operating as creator and executive producer, but may also make
cameo appearances. Jerry is also going to be on an episode of the Starz
Original series, Head Case. In March 2009, it was announced that Jerry and the
entire cast of Seinfeld will be appearing on Larry David's HBO original series
Curb Your Enthusiasm.
